Silicon Beach Software's Dark Castle Revived Online

socalTECH

Dark Castle , the popular 1980's video game for the Macintosh developed by San Diego's Silicon Beach Software , has been revived--this time, on the web--as part of a trove of throwback Apple Mac software products released by the Internet Archive. READ MORE>>.

CrowdStrike Extends To AWS

socalTECH

CrowdStrike , the developer of endpoint protection software and cybersecurity tools with a big presence in Orange County, is extending its software to Amazon Web Services, the company said today. The announcement was one of several made by CrowdStrike at its annual conference, Fal.Con UNITE, which is being held in San Diego this week.
